📖 Definitions of "Tons"

noun
  1. 1

    A unit of weight (mass) equal to 2240 pounds (a long ton) or 2000 pounds (a short ton) or 1000 kilograms (a metric ton).

  2. 2

    A unit of volume; register ton.

  3. 3

    In refrigeration and air conditioning, a unit of thermal power defined as 12,000 BTU/h (about 3.514 kW or 3024 kcal/h), originally the rate of cooling provided by uniform isothermal melting of one short ton of ice per day at 32 °F (0 °C).

  4. 4

    A large amount.

    "I've got tons of work to do."

noun
  1. 1

    The common tunny, or horse mackerel.

noun
  1. 1

    Lots; large quantities or numbers (of people or things).

    "I have tons of pens, but none of them work."
